Oral arguments : are they no longer essential? -- Justices' views on the significance of oral arguments -- The behavior of advocates before the Supreme Court -- Justices' questions and statements -- The idiosyncratic nature of justices' behavior during oral arguments -- Oral arguments in a landmark case -- Predicting votes from oral arguments -- Contentious issues
